


Stu Vavra began racing in 1958 and raced for a total of 24 years. He raced throughout the state of Nebraska for a major portion of that time. His Beatrice Speedway ties began in the mid 1970's. Vavra was as consistent of a front runner as anyone in that time fame against competition that included 2002 Hall of Fame inductee Kenny Parde, Tom Svoboda, Kenny Kovar and Rex Nun. Vavra would finish as the Runner-up in the Championship races in both 1978 and 1979. He would claim the Championship honors in 1981 and finish 5th place in both 1980 and 1982, making it five straight seasons finishing in the Top 5. Driving the purple #35, Vavra would also go on to become one the biggest fan favorites of his time, living up to his nickname "Super" Stu Vavra.
